    1.) They would have to purchase additional hardware, transport it to their data center (which can take days), set it up, test it, install the software on it, bring the other servers that would be connected to it offline, and then hope that once it was brought online it wouldn't cause any issues with the other servers.
    2.) They work on a forecast. Every game has a surge of players around game/expansion launches and then typically die down within the first month. There's no sense in them setting up additional hardware only to have to scuttle it later.
